你知道吗?XDebug就是PHP达人的得力助手!有了它,修复代码就轻松多,来,跟着我学学如何使用它,教你怎么安装并分享几个超实用的小技巧。
什么是Xdebug?
XDebug这玩意儿用PHP写代码做调试超好用的,能看到代码流程、变量数值和函数调用,功能多到不行~它比单纯的echo或var_dump强大太多,操作起来又快又便捷,还能够跟我们常用的调试工具无缝集成,多棒!所以不论你身处何种喜欢的环境中,都可以轻松调整代码,大大提高效率!
安装Xdebug
要在系统中安装Xdebug,首先需要进行以下几个步骤:
首先,就是去Xdebug官网上找和你用的那款PHP版本匹配的Xdebug二进制文件,下载好就行~
首先就要把Xdebug安装包放进你电脑里的PHP扩展文件夹,一般就在那个默认的”/usr/lib/php/extensions/”里。
找到php.ini,接下来加几句话告诉Xdebug找什么扩展,比如这么打个懒人法子”zend_extension=/path/to/xdebug.so”,搞定!
4.最后,重启您的WEB服务器,使配置生效。
搞定以上那些步子,Xdebug就在PHP环境里整装待发,赶快开始调试!
基本用法
安装完成Xdebug后,接下来可以尝试一下基本的调试操作:
想在PHP脚本里设个断点是?直接使出xdebug_break()这个秘技就可以了喔!随意你哪儿想停就在那儿停哈~
在网上戳开你的那个PHP程序,到了断点的地方就停住了~
直接利用电脑或者浏览器里的那些小工具,比如Chrome的XdebugHelper,它们会帮你弹出调试窗口。这样你就能看到变量变来变去,函数怎么被调用,还有整个程序运行起来是什么样子!
这几个步骤搞定后,用Xdebug把代码里的小鬼们抓出来就轻松多了。不愁找不到bug,也不怕修不好它们!
高级功能
这不,那啥工具里,Xdebug可真是个神器!操作超简单,效率直线上升~
其实IDE一体化挺简单的,就是现在很多常见的IDE都加上了Xdebug的支持,像PhpStorm、VisualStudioCode、Eclipse之类的都是。这意味着咱们能用自己熟悉的工具来玩转Xdebug的调试功能,大大提升开发效率!
用好XDebug的关键在于,学会如何设断点看调试结果,而不是乱设,否则会影响实际应用效果并拖慢电脑速度。
善用XDebug神器,让你迅速找到代码毛病、提高编程速度和质量!
结论
看完发现,Xdebug这个PHP调试神器真牛!这篇文章教你怎么用,怎么装,还有很多高级技巧。学会了这些,编程就不怕卡壳,速度质量都会提升。大家加油学习,把Xdebug玩转,让我们的PHP代码跑得飞快,畅通无阻!
交流互动
用没用过Xdebug,说说看你的实战经验。
2.对于PHP调试工具,您还有其他推荐或者使用经验吗?
评论0